Default driveshaft loop

im hoping to go to the track this spring. my first time. at what 1/4 mile time do most tracks require a driveshaft loop?

It's more of what tire do you have on the car. They see your car with anything other then a stock type street radial, you will probably be asked if there's one on the car.

Slicks, drag radials, they're probably going to ask.

For the cost of the loop.. don't take a chance.. I'd just put one on and be done with it.

If you are running drag radials then it is not required. Slicks it would be.
